A character's alignment is an easy way of summing up their moral ideas, and represent their general moral compass. It has 2 axes, and each axis has 5 magnitudes.
Most people tend towards Neutral. On any one axis, 75% of people are Neutral, 20% of people are one step away, and 5% of people are at an extreme. However, adventurers and those that adventurers combat tend to the extremes more so than most.
